Acerca de este Curso
4,164 vistas recientes

100 % en línea

Comienza de inmediato y aprende a tu propio ritmo.

Fechas límite flexibles

Restablece las fechas límite en función de tus horarios.

Nivel principiante

El curso requiere conocimientos de programación en Python y de programación orientada a objetos.

Aprox. 13 horas para completar

Sugerido: Entre 3 y 5 horas por semana...

Español (Spanish)

Subtítulos: Español (Spanish)

Qué aprenderás

  • Check

    Comprender qué son y cómo funcionan las bases de datos relacionales.Crear sus propias bases de datos relacionales en SQLite.

  • Check

    Construir sistemas orientados a objetos que persistan sus datos en una base de datos relacional utilizando el mapeo objeto relacional de SQLAlchemy.

  • Check

    Escribir consultas SQL

  • Check

    Comprender que es el Mapeo Objeto Relacional

Habilidades que obtendrás

Computer ProgrammingPython ProgrammingPython Implementation
Los estudiantes que toman este Course son
  • Engineers

    100 % en línea

    Comienza de inmediato y aprende a tu propio ritmo.

    Fechas límite flexibles

    Restablece las fechas límite en función de tus horarios.

    Nivel principiante

    El curso requiere conocimientos de programación en Python y de programación orientada a objetos.

    Aprox. 13 horas para completar

    Sugerido: Entre 3 y 5 horas por semana...

    Español (Spanish)

    Subtítulos: Español (Spanish)

    Programa - Qué aprenderás en este curso

    Semana
    1
    5 horas para completar

    Introducción a las bases de datos relacionales

    8 videos (Total 26 minutos), 4 lecturas, 4 cuestionarios
    8 videos
    Uso de SQLiteBrowser2m
    Creación de tablas4m
    Operaciones sobre una tabla3m
    Relaciones3m
    Primary Key2m
    Foreign Key4m
    Creación de índices2m
    4 lecturas
    Instalación de SQLite y SQLiteBrowser15m
    Base de datos relacionales15m
    Integridad de datos15m
    Introducción a los Índices5m
    3 ejercicios de práctica
    Tablas o relaciones16m
    Relaciones entre tablas20m
    Índices4m
    Semana
    2
    3 horas para completar

    Lenguaje SQL

    10 videos (Total 26 minutos), 3 lecturas, 5 cuestionarios
    10 videos
    Creación de tablas4m
    Modificación de tablas3m
    Borrado de tablas1m
    Consultas sobre una tabla5m
    Inserción de datos en tablas2m
    Actualización de datos en tablas1m
    Borrado de datos en tablas1m
    Consultas utilizando LEFT JOIN1m
    Consultas utilizando INNER JOIN1m
    3 lecturas
    Referencia SQL: Tablas15m
    Referencia SQL: Datos de las tablas20m
    JOINS de tablas10m
    3 ejercicios de práctica
    Crear, actualizar y borrar tablas20m
    Operaciones sobre una tabla20m
    Consultas sobre múltiples tablas15m
    Semana
    3
    3 horas para completar

    Manejo de bases de datos en Python

    8 videos (Total 30 minutos), 3 lecturas, 5 cuestionarios
    8 videos
    Conexiones de base de datos5m
    Cursores de base de datos3m
    Guardar un objeto en la base de datos2m
    Consulta de objetos en la base de datos5m
    Actualización de un objeto en la base de datos3m
    Borrado de un objeto en la base de datos1m
    Creación de migraciones o cambios de esquema3m
    3 lecturas
    La librería sqlite320m
    Adaptadores y conversores20m
    Migraciones o cambios de esquema10m
    3 ejercicios de práctica
    La librería sqlite325m
    CRUD sobre modelos del programa20m
    Migraciones de esquema de base de datos5m
    Semana
    4
    5 horas para completar

    Mapeo Objeto Relacional

    8 videos (Total 28 minutos), 3 lecturas, 7 cuestionarios
    8 videos
    Mapeo de modelos5m
    Guardar objetos en la base de datos5m
    Consultas de objetos3m
    Creando relaciones entre modelos3m
    Consultas de objetos relacionados2m
    Borrar objetos de la base de datos2m
    Construyendo relaciones muchos a muchos2m
    3 lecturas
    Introducción a SQLAlchemy50m
    Referencia API de consultas10m
    Relaciones entre modelos25m
    4 ejercicios de práctica
    Introducción al Mapeo Objeto Relacional20m
    Relaciones entre modelos10m
    Borrado de objetos5m
    Relaciones muchos a muchos10m

    Instructor

    Avatar

    Agustin Olmedo

    Licenciado en Ciencias de la Computación
    Facultad de Ingeniería

    Acerca de Universidad Austral

    La Universidad Austral se propone servir a la sociedad a través de la búsqueda de la verdad, mediante el desarrollo y transmisión del conocimiento, la formación en las virtudes y la atención de cada persona según su destino trascendente, proponiendo un estilo de liderazgo intelectual, profesional, social y público....

    Acerca de Programa especializado Aprende a programar con Python

    Este programa especializado está dirigido a aquellas personas que tengan interés por conocer y aprender sobre la programación en Python. A través de 4 cursos irás aprendiendo a manejarte a partir de los conceptos básicos de programación utilizando el lenguaje de programación Python en su versión 3.0. La dificultad y exigencia en el manejo de los contenidos irá creciendo paulatinamente a lo largo de los cursos. Este programa se desarrolla en 4 MOOCS de 4 semanas de duración cada uno...
    Aprende a programar con Python

    Preguntas Frecuentes

    • Una vez que te inscribes para obtener un Certificado, tendrás acceso a todos los videos, cuestionarios y tareas de programación (si corresponde). Las tareas calificadas por compañeros solo pueden enviarse y revisarse una vez que haya comenzado tu sesión. Si eliges explorar el curso sin comprarlo, es posible que no puedas acceder a determinadas tareas.

    • Cuando te inscribes en un curso, obtienes acceso a todos los cursos que forman parte del Programa especializado y te darán un Certificado cuando completes el trabajo. Se añadirá tu Certificado electrónico a la página Logros. Desde allí, puedes imprimir tu Certificado o añadirlo a tu perfil de LinkedIn. Si solo quieres leer y visualizar el contenido del curso, puedes auditar el curso sin costo.

    ¿Tienes más preguntas? Visita el Centro de Ayuda al Alumno.